
Mike Mulkey, Author
Mike Mulkey is a surfer, author, and life coach who writes about finding the perfect wave in heaven. His first book, Surfing in Heaven, is a true story about Mike’s journey to find hope amidst the daily battles we all face at work and beyond. Mike is now living out his dream of working part-time at Trader Joe’s and writing about hanging ten toes over the nose in heaven!
Surfing in Heaven
Surfing in Heaven. An outrageous thought… Or is it?
Surfing in Heaven chronicles a significant portion of Mike’s life as a surfer in California, spanning from the 1960s to late 2024. The story unfolds through eight distinct “waves,” each capturing a key theme that brought Mike closer to the dream of riding perfect waves in Heaven.
